BBF Participation in Safe Food Festival

Safe food festival was held on 6 – 7 December, 2022 in Chader Hat playing ground, Mohammadpur, Dhaka for awareness rising to environment friendly healthy life through consumption of safe food.

The event was jointly organized by Consumers Association of Bangladesh (CAB) and Friends in Village Development Bangladesh (FIVDB). The technical and financial support was provided by Welthungerhilfe, Germany.

Collective Participation in Livestock Exhibition-2021

The Livestock Exhibition 2021 was organized by Department of Livestock Services (DLS) in collaboration with Beez Bistar Foundation (BBF) on 05 June 2021 in Sheikh Rasel Mini Stadium, Deldduar, Tangail. There were 50 stalls exhibited in the exhibition. Out of 50 stalls Dairy cattle 15; Beef cattle 7; Goat 6; Sheep 2; Pigeon 2; Layer poultry farm 5; Sonali 2;  Broiler 5; Feed dealer 3 stalls. In addition Veterinary Division of ACME, DLS and Beez Bistar stalls were demonstrated in the exhibition.

Mobile Selling Center of Egg and Broiler

A joint initiative was taken by Delduar Upazila Parishod and Beez Bistar Foundation in this COVID-19 situation to offer people with animal protein at retail price. The initiative was known as “Mobile marketing of poultry products”. In the continuation of this initiative, a mobile celling center was arranged at Sadar, Delduar on 21st April, 2021. In this celling activity local consumers got a huge discount on retail price where 800 number of eggs were sold at 6.7 BDT per unit and 201 number of 448 kg live broiler at 120 Tk per Kg in Delduar sadar bazar from 9 am to 2 pm. Monthly Joint Monitoring Visit in Poultry Sector

Under the Issue Based Project (IBP) on Food Safety Governance in Poultry Sector, there were three monthly joint monitoring visits conducted in Tangail Sadar, Delduar of Tangail and Kumarkhali Upazila of Kusthia in March 2019. The joint monitoring visits were conducted under the leadership of local livestock officials in association with representative of Consumers Committee (CC) and BeezBistar Foundation (BBF) staffs. In this events poultry farms, feed dealers shops, medicine shops and Live Bird Market (LBM) shops were visited to checkup the food safety practices followed by poultry farmers, feed dealers and LBM actors.
